Why Training Consistency is Non-Negotiable

➤ Progressive Overload Only Works With Repetition

One of the cornerstones of performance development is progressive overload—the gradual increase in physical demands such as volume, intensity, or time under tension. But this principle only works when applied consistently. Sporadic training disrupts the body's ability to adapt, blunting strength gains, velocity increases, and tissue resilience.

➤ Routine Builds Compliance

Establishing a training routine that fits your lifestyle reduces mental friction. When training becomes habit—not a decision—you remove excuses. At VeloU, we see this pay off in both remote and on-site athletes. When they train at the same times, on the same days, they show better adherence, improved recovery, and faster skill development.

➤ Inconsistency Equals Regression

Every time an athlete falls off their program, even for a few weeks, there's a price:

  • Strength and speed diminish

  • Mobility regresses

  • Throwing mechanics degrade

Staying consistent keeps your progress moving forward.

➤ Consistent Training Accelerates Skill Acquisition

Whether it's refining pitching mechanics or mastering a new drill, skill retention depends on frequency. The brain optimizes motor patterns through consistent reps. Gaps in training interrupt this process, making it harder for your body to recall and repeat those skills effectively under pressure.

What Consistency Actually Builds

➤ Better Long-Term Adherence

When athletes begin to see small but steady improvements, it reinforces motivation. In contrast, inconsistent training causes plateaus, leading many athletes to abandon programs altogether. Consistency provides momentum.

➤ Greater Physical and Mental Resilience

Consistent training:

  • Builds stress tolerance across joints, tendons, and muscles

  • Creates neuroplastic resilience, helping athletes bounce back quicker from poor outings

  • Strengthens emotional regulation, which is critical for in-game performance
